Sift the flour into a deep bowl, and, when the milk is merely blood-warm, stir together with enough of the flour to form a batter or sponge.

Do this at nine or ten in the evening, and set in a cool place, from 50 deg.

to 60 deg..

Next morning about nine mix in the remainder of the flour; turn on to the molding-board; and knead for twenty minutes, using as little flour as possible.

Return to the bowl, and set in cool place again till about four in the afternoon.
